5、rpushx key value [value2 ... ] (为已存在的列表将一个或多个值插入到列表尾部) 如果集合不存在,返回0 6、blpop key [key2 ...] timeout(移除并获取列表的第一个元素,如果列表没有元素会阻塞列表知道等待超时或者发现可弹出元素为止) 如果List里面有元素,则会返回两个元素,第一个弹出的元素是所属...
如果redis数据量数据量有大量键, keys命令有可能造成redis阻塞,如果不清楚有多少键的情况下避免在生产环境使用keys命令 渐进式遍历 Redis从2.8版本后,提供了一个新的命令scan,它能有效的解决keys命令存在的问题。和keys命令执行时会遍历所有键不同,scan采用渐进式遍历的方式来解决keys命令可能带来的阻塞问题,每次scan命...
在Redis中 , 通过 一个 键 Key , 可以 存储多个值 , 这些值存放在一个 List 列表中 ; List 列表 是 字符串列表 , 元素类型是 字符串 ; Redis 中的 List 列表 本质是 双向链表 , 可以将 字符串元素 添加到 列表的头部 或 尾部 ; 列表 对于 两端 的 操作 性能较高 , 对于 通过 索引小标 查询 元...
redis默认有16个库,下标从0开始,默认在0号库dbsize#查看当前数据库大小,也就是key的数量(dbsize)shutdown#关闭redis服务quit 或exit#关闭当前连接flushdb#清空当前库中所有数据flushall#清空所有库中数据#key相关操作命令keys*#获取所有的键keyspattern#查找所有符合给定模式(pattern)的keysetkeyvaluegetkeyexistskey#检查...
redis 127.0.0.1:6379> COMMAND KEY_NAME 实例 redis 127.0.0.1:6379> SET runoobkey redis OK redis 127.0.0.1:6379> GET runoobkey "redis" 在以上实例中我们使用了SET和GET命令,键为runoobkey。 Redis 字符串命令 下表列出了常用的 redis 字符串命令: ...
仔细检查发现原来我node把key都创建在了redis的db2中,而redis-cli默认查询的是db0的内容,所以查询不到。 解决方法: 切换db: select 2 查询数据: keys *
PO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Cache/redis/cache1/listKeys?api-version=2024-11-01 Sample response Status code: 200 JSON {"primaryKey":"<primaryKey>","secondaryKey":"<secondaryKey>"} ...
POST https://management.azure.com/subscriptions/subid/resourceGroups/rg1/providers/Microsoft.Cache/redis/cache1/listKeys?api-version=2024-11-01 示例响应 状态代码: 200 JSON复制 {"primaryKey":"<primaryKey>","secondaryKey":"<secondaryKey>"} ...
类似于回缩版本的redis 其内存结构 主要是 key-value形式进行存储 value - (key -value) 在hash结构中 key是一个字符串,则Value是一个 key/value hset 添加值 get 获取值 hmset 批量添加 hmget 批量获取 hdel 删除一个指定的field(元素里面的key属性) ...
lrem key count value count 为零时移除所有 不为零 移除几个就count为几 redis 应用于具有操作先后顺序的数据控制 list 类型数据操作注意事项 list中保存的数据都是string类型的,数据总容量是有限的,最多2的32次方-1个元素 (4294967295)。 list具有索引的概念,但是操作数据时通常以队列的形式进行入队出队操作,或...